Project Choice - Supported Internships for young people with special needs

Project Choice intern Sam Innes (centre), with fellow graduates of the Supported Internship programme

Camden Council is working with the Royal Free Hospital and Project Choice to run a Supported Internship programme for young people aged 16 to 24 with special educational needs and disabilities (SEND) who have an education, health and care (EHC) plan. 

See our short video case study, featuring Project Choice intern Sam Innes talking about how his Supported Internship helped him to gain paid employment and more independence.
